Operating system: Windows NT4.0
PHP version:      4.0.6
PHP Bug Type:     MySQL related
Bug description:  Select statement

I don't know if it is really a bug, but something is going on.
If I make a mysql select statement: 
mysql> select * from table_name where row_name like "%searchstring%"; 
then it shows the correct result!

the same within php:
$sql="select * from table_name where row_name like \"%searchstring%\";
$result=mysql_query($sql);
then it shows an incorrect result!

Another hint for you:
I use the Xitami Webserver Version 2.5b4, it doesn't work with the <FORM
ACTION="program.php" METHOD="POST">.
I change to Version 2.5b5 now it works great!
